Address Jabal Omar Makkah Introduces Address Walkway to Masjid Al Haram
The property has introduced a walkway and golf cart route to the Sacred Mosque, exclusive VIP transportation MAKKAH, Saudi Arabia, May 15, 2025 /PRNewswire/ — Situated in Makkah, Address Jabal Omar Makkah blends modern sophistication… Read More »Address Jabal Omar Makkah Introduces Address Walkway to Masjid Al Haram